Marvin Stromberg's Obituary
Mr. Marvin Stromberg, age 82, passed away Friday, April 8, 2011, at a local nursing home. Marvin was born August 27, 1928 in Stambaugh, MI to Herman and Alma Stromberg . Marvin served his country in the United States Navy during WWII. On February 18, 1950 he married the former Virginia Jean Knapp and she survives him. He was a machine operator at Muskegon Piston Ring for 33 years prior to his retirement. Marvin is survived by 2 sons, Brian (Audrey) Stromberg of Muskegon and Alan Stromberg of Zeeland; 5 grandchildren, Shelley, Melissa, Marty ,Haley and Dale; several great-grandchildren; 2 brothers, Wayne (Kay) Stromberg, and Glenn Stromberg; and several n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his daughter, Katherine Elaine Kelley in 2001; his grandson, Donald Greenert, Jr.; a sister, Elaine; and a sister-in-law, Frances Stromberg.
